History of Hydropower | Department of Energy

The Greeks used water wheels for grinding wheat into flour more than 2,000 years ago, while the Egyptians used Archimedes water screws for irrigation during the third century B.C. Hydropower – European Rivers Network

Hydropower covers 16% of the world''s electricity production, and in Europe between 3% and 96% (depending on the country) Hydropower is the third largest source of electricity production in the world (16%), behind coal (41%) and gas (21%). Conventional Sources Of Energy

Hydro Power Plant. Hydroelectricity is produced by utilising the gravitational force of falling water. To this end, the hydropower plant requires a dam. This dam is placed on a source of water, preferably a river. The dam is a massive wall that blocks the flow of the river, therefore, a lot of water collects behind the dam.

Hydroelectric power in India

India''s hydroelectric power potential is estimated at 148,700 MW at 60% load factor. [4] In the fiscal year 2019–20, the total hydroelectric power generated in India was 156 TWh (excluding small hydro) with an average capacity factor of 38.71%. Hydroelectric Energy

What Is the Largest Hydroelectric Power Plant in the World? The Three Gorges Dam in China, which holds back the Yangtze River, is the largest hydroelectric dam in the world, in terms of electricity production. The Top Pros And Cons of Hydropower | EnergySage

Because most hydropower generation relies on river water, droughts that cause lower water flow impact hydroelectric generation capacity. Month to month and year to year, the amount of water available for hydropower systems can vary, thus electricity production at a hydroelectric facility can also vary.
